Klamath Film Seeks New Executive Director

Apply now to lead Klamath Falls’ nonprofit film organization After a year of service, Executive Director Logan Baldwin is stepping down at the end of April to pursue new opportunities out of state. We are grateful for Logan’s leadership over the past year—during which Klamath Film continued to expand its community programs, grow membership, and host another successful Klamath Independent Film Festival (KIFF). We wish him and his family all the best in this next chapter. With this change, Klamath Film is now accepting applications for a new Executive Director.
